Tactilus® Shoe Insole Sensor
The Tactilus® dynamic foot insole analysis system instantly profiles and evaluates plantar pressure distribution and magnitude. The foot insole sensor collects precise data for gait analysis, quickly determines pedal pressure points, and is easily employed for assessing athletic plantar implants in activities ranging from standing and walking to running, jumping, skiing and skating. The foot insole sensor system is ideal for such medical and ergonomic body mapping needs as: diabetic and neuropathic patient screening, orthotic and prosthetic efficacy profiling, pronation and supination impact evaluation for bi-pedal locomotion activities, pre- and post-surgical comparative analysis, ulceration detection, degenerative foot disorder monitoring, ray hypermobility diagnosis, and early scoliosis detection.
BENEFITS:
- Uses capacitance principal; more accurate and repeatable readings
- Pre-calibrated; ease of usage
- High resolution; more sensing points
- Highly resistant to electromagnetic noise, temperature and humidity fluctuations
- Sensor flexibility and durability
- Pressure range starts as low as 0.01 PSI
